What are the factors of 150 and 120?

The factors of 120 and 150 are 1, 2, 3, 4, 5, 6, 8, 10, 12, 15, 20, 24, 30, 40, 60, 120 and 1, 2, 3, 5, 6, 10, 15, 25, 30, 50, 75, 150 respectively. There are 3 commonly used methods to find the HCF of 120 and 150 – Euclidean algorithm, long division, and prime factorization.

What are all factors of 120?

Factors of 120

  • Factors of 120: 1, 2, 3, 4, 5, 6, 8, 10, 12, 15, 20, 24, 30, 40, 60 and 120.
  • Negative Factors of 120: -1, -2, -3, -4, -5, -6, -8, -10, -12, -15, -20, -24, -30, -40, -60 and -120.
  • Prime Factors of 120: 2, 3, 5.
  • Prime Factorization of 120: 2 × 2 × 2 × 3 × 5 = 23 × 3 × 5.
  • Sum of Factors of 120: 360.

Is 16 a perfect square?

Informally: When you multiply an integer (a “whole” number, positive, negative or zero) times itself, the resulting product is called a square number, or a perfect square or simply “a square.” So, 0, 1, 4, 9, 16, 25, 36, 49, 64, 81, 100, 121, 144, and so on, are all square numbers.

What are the factors of the number 150?

In other words, the factors of 150 are the numbers that are multiplied in pairs resulting in an original number. As the number 150 is an even composite number, 150 has many factors other than 1 and 150. Thus, the factors of 150 are 1, 2, 3, 5, 6, 10, 15, 25, 30, 50, 75, and 150.
